What Does SMTH Mean in Text? Meaning, Uses & Examples

SMTH in text means “Something.” It is a commonly used abbreviation in texting and online communication to save time and effort. People use SMTH in casual conversations, social media posts, and instant messages when referring to an unspecified object, idea, or situation.

📖 What Does SMTH Mean in Text?

The answer to what does SMTH mean in text is simple: SMTH stands for “Something.” It is commonly used when referring to an unspecified item, action, or idea without typing the full word.

This abbreviation helps users communicate faster while maintaining clarity in casual conversations.

Examples:

  • I need to tell you smth.
  • There’s smth wrong with my phone.
  • Did you notice smth unusual?
  • Let’s do smth fun this weekend.

🔹 Capitalization Variations of SMTH in Texting

SMTH can appear in different formats depending on user preference.

  • SMTH – Standard and emphasized
  • smth – Casual and widely used

Examples:

  • I need SMTH urgently.
  • I forgot smth at home.

🔹 When to Use SMTH and When Not to Use It

✅ Use SMTH:

  • In casual texting
  • On social media
  • With friends and peers
  • In informal conversations

❌ Avoid SMTH:

  • In professional emails
  • In academic writing
  • In official documents
  • In business communication
